Portfolio Insights: November 2025 Performance Review

Welcome to Portfolio Insights, your monthly performance overview of our Classic and Smart portfolios.
Quantlake portfolios reflected a cautious market in November, with most Classic strategies stable and Smart portfolios showing greater volatility. Both short-term and YTD results provide insight into portfolio resilience and positioning.
Classic portfolios showed resilience over the past 30 days, with most strategies closely tracking or modestly underperforming their benchmarks. The Aggressive and Sharia Compliant portfolios both declined -0.3%, in line with the AOA benchmark’s -0.4%. The All Weather-Inspired, Conservative, and Moderate portfolios held steady at 0%, demonstrating short-term stability. Notably, the Global Buffett-Inspired portfolio, despite a -0.5% monthly return, remains a YTD leader at 19.6%, outpacing the S&P 500’s 17.6%. The Global 80/20 portfolio, down -0.7% for the month, also maintains strong YTD performance at 18.2%. This contrast highlights the durability of growth-oriented allocations despite recent softness.

Smart portfolios experienced wider dispersion. Aggressive Plus and US Leverage Growth posted the largest declines at -3.9% and -3.2% respectively, yet both remain among the top YTD performers, with 22.4% and 23.5%. Dividend Focus was a notable outlier, gaining 1.0% for the month and contributing to a solid 12.9% YTD. Conservative Plus advanced 0.4% in November, though its YTD return of 2.2% lags more growth-oriented peers. Several Smart portfolios with strong YTD records, such as Innovation Ventures (19.6% YTD, -1.2% monthly), also saw short-term pullbacks, underscoring the month’s risk-off tone. Overall, Smart strategies continue to offer differentiated exposures, with some short-term volatility but robust long-term results.
